Output 6c5496661574bddacdfa8fd81c87ca80f79a002fd9d118df63a4850233229e1a:0

value
557311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2067af78b1ec1741ce05a0c1a9680fc78ad86e57 OP_EQUAL
address
34eMksZwVtNkf2tWsJGkNtdGMZ1YiAjptk
transaction
6c5496661574bddacdfa8fd81c87ca80f79a002fd9d118df63a4850233229e1a
confirmations
89621
spent
true